Come posso accedere al mio private var?

April 4

Come posso accedere al mio private var?


linguaggi di programmazione orientati agli oggetti consentono ai programmatori di accedere a un VAR privato, o variabile, solo in circostanze molto limitate. Dal momento che i linguaggi di programmazione orientati agli oggetti esistono, in parte, per consentire ai programmatori di incapsulare gli oggetti, questo serve l'obiettivo di progettisti di linguaggi. È possibile utilizzare un linguaggio di programmazione orientato agli oggetti per creare classi che contengono variabili. Contrassegno di un VAR come privato impedisce qualsiasi altra classe o un oggetto da utilizzare la variabile. Di conseguenza, si dovrebbe contrassegnare un VAR come privato solo se si intende utilizzare per facilitare il funzionamento interno della classe. Anche se esempi di codice sono in C #, si può facilmente li adottano a quasi qualsiasi altra lingua.

istruzione

1 Aprire l'ambiente di sviluppo di scelta e il file che contiene il private var. Se non l'hai già, creare il VAR:

Classe Classe Campione

{

var x = "BobCat";

}

2 Accedi al VAR all'interno di un metodo privato o pubblico:

Classe Classe Campione

{

var x = "BobCat";

public string SampleMethod (stringa y)

{

tornare x + y;

}

}

3 Accedi al VAR all'interno di una proprietà o getter setter, e utilizzarlo per fornire una proprietà pubblica rivolto:

Classe Classe Campione

{

var x = "BobCat";

public string Petname

{

get {return "Il mio animale domestico è un" + x; }

insieme {x = valore;}

}

}

Utilizzare una proprietà pubblica per accedere indirettamente un VAR in codice esterno.

4 Salvare il codice e provarlo per assicurarsi che funzioni come previsto.